FIELD: information technology.
SUBSTANCE: present invention relates to computer graphics. Method for removing invisible surfaces of a three-dimensional scene includes: obtaining on the server of original data on the objects of the three-dimensional scene and their hierarchy from the data exchange channel; receiving on the server of data on the current position of a camera relatively to the scene from the data exchange channel; formation of a register of all three-dimensional scene objects for rendering, in which each object is represented by its unique identifier; implementation on the server of primary culling of three-dimensional objects by the method of clipping on the viewing pyramid; excluding from the registry on the server overlapping three-dimensional objects that also do not require rendering, by sequentially starting two passes of simultaneous drawing of all objects, and on the first pass a minimum z-depth map is created by running simultaneous drawing of all registry objects on the server; second pass defines for each of the objects the number of fragments in which it is visible by running a repeated simultaneous drawing of all objects on the server.
EFFECT: improved performance of the process of drawing a three-dimensional scene.
8 cl, 7 dwg
Title | Year | Author | Number |
---|---|---|---|
METHOD AND SYSTEM FOR RENDERING 3D MODELS IN A BROWSER USING DISTRIBUTED RESOURCES | 2020 |
|
RU2736628C1 |
METHOD FOR USING GRAPHIC PROCESSOR EQUIPMENT FOR CALCULATION OF GENERAL ANGULAR COEFFICIENTS OF RADIATION FOR VACUUM HEATING UNITS | 2015 |
|
RU2664001C2 |
TECHNOLOGIES OF REDUCING PIXEL SHADING | 2015 |
|
RU2666300C2 |
LASER SCANNING DATA IMAGE VISUALIZATION | 2015 |
|
RU2695528C2 |
METHOD OF CREATING STEREOSCOPIC COMPUTER USER INTERFACE | 2013 |
|
RU2532866C1 |
EXPLOITING FRAME TO FRAME COHERENCY IN ARCHITECTURE OF IMAGE CONSTRUCTION WITH PRIMITIVES SORTING AT INTERMEDIATE STAGE | 2015 |
|
RU2677584C1 |
SYSTEM FOR CONSTRUCTING THREE-DIMENSIONAL SPACE MODEL | 2023 |
|
RU2812950C1 |
METHOD OF SYNTHESIS OF A TWO-DIMENSIONAL IMAGE OF A SCENE VIEWED FROM A REQUIRED VIEW POINT AND ELECTRONIC COMPUTING APPARATUS FOR IMPLEMENTATION THEREOF | 2020 |
|
RU2749749C1 |
EXPLOITING FRAME TO FRAME COHERENCY IN ARCHITECTURE OF IMAGE CONSTRUCTION WITH PRIMITIVES SORTING AT INTERMEDIATE STAGE | 2015 |
|
RU2661763C2 |
DYNAMIC WINDOW ARCHITECTURE | 2004 |
|
RU2377663C2 |
Authors
Dates
2019-02-19—Published
2017-11-01—Filed